There of a lot of people on this site telling you to purchase cloud mining contracts using their affiliate code. These people are knowingly trying to rip you off.

They will point you to bitcoin profitability calculators that show that you'll mine X amount per day, X*7 per week, etc. and that you'll recuperate your investment in a couple of months and make sweet profit for the next year or two.

Wow, sounds too god to be true right? That's because it is too good to be true. The vast majority of those calculators completely ignore the fact that the difficulty increases reduce the amount you make.

For example, look at the mining calculator here which doesn't take into account difficulty increases. It claims that for 1Th/s with no electricity costs or other fees you'll get:

  • 0.00001135 BTC/hour
  • 0.00027237 BTC/day
  • 0.00190656 BTC/week
  • 0.00817097 BTC/month
  • 0.09941351 BTC/year

As you can see, the amount of BTC it claims you will make in 1 year is simply 52x the amount you would make in 1 week. This is a fundamental misunderstanding of how mining works and completely ignores the difficulty increases.
